Leonardo's POV

It seemed like our every other day meetings eventually turned to daily ones. I told her that this was strictly me checking to see if she was alright, but I knew that wasn't the case. I enjoyed spending time with her, though I could never bring myself to admit it. I felt so stress free when I was around her, and she let me talk about anything I had in mind. I also started to learn more about herself as well.

She used to do gymnastics competitively, traveling all over the place for meets and stuff. She even showed me pictures and old newspaper clippings of herself. But tragedy struck, and she got injured before Nationals. Her coach even told her that she could've gone on to the Olympics if she hadn't gotten hurt. It was never the same after that, so she decided to give up her dream and move to New York to start over. Her medals and trophies were kept in boxes in her attic and her parents' place, collecting dust.

We would talk about little things: our experiences in the past, what it was like for my family and I when I left, how scary the move from (Y/N)'s small hometown to New York was. Everyday I would connect a new piece of the puzzle of who she was, and I always anticipated on finding the next.

I don't think I had ever grown so close to someone before. I mean, there was my family and April and Casey, but it was a different kind of close bond that I had with her. There were some things that I could never tell the others, but I knew (Y/N) was always there for me with open arms. I felt different around her.

Her laugh was contagious, the way she was so fearless made me feel something deep inside my chest, and her smile made me feel butterflies in my stomach. It was strange, and I couldn't seem to find an answer for it at all. I'd ask her about it, but I didn't want her worrying. I was probably just getting sick, but I've never heard of any symptoms like these.

I was so lost in thought that I hadn't even noticed (Y/N) calling out to me.

"Leo!" She placed her hand on my shoulder, causing me to jump and look at her. The look in her eyes was laced with concern, and I felt sorry for worrying her. But why was my heart beating so fast?

"Are you alright? You were spaced out." She said.

I nodded quickly and grabbed my teacup from the coffee table, sipping the now cold tea to avoid from embarrassing myself any further.

(Y/N)... What are you doing to me?
